Transaction 73be043d2a5200138c5caf50567c65e889c3c368b04fd96a6f095fff7eee67c7
1 Input
1 Output
-
73be043d2a5200138c5caf50567c65e889c3c368b04fd96a6f095fff7eee67c7:0
- value
- 3044992
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9e2014fda6316268c8a59f44a1f8dc72437257e
- address
- bc1q483qzn76vvtzdry2t86y58udcujrwft7p47nxr